The inquiry regarding the authenticity of a substantial value gift card from a major retailer like Walmart is a common concern in the digital age. Such offers frequently surface online, promising significant rewards, which raises questions about their legitimacy. Understanding the potential for scams associated with these promotions is critical for consumer protection.
The allure of receiving a high-value gift card often stems from promotional campaigns designed to drive traffic or gather user data. However, the pursuit of such offers can expose individuals to phishing attempts, malware downloads, or the surrendering of personal information. Examining the source and conditions attached to such promotions is paramount in mitigating potential risks.
